Of the 299,824 Mustangs built in 1969, only 4,635 (1.5%) came with a bench seat. My Mustang is part of that 1%…
With bench seats being so rare and unique, I tried very hard to like them. I reminded myself that their upholstery seems to be in decent shape. All the pieces are there. It’s always nice to have a unique car…..
I hate them.
Last Tuesday, we took a road trip out to Klamath Falls, Oregon. There was a guy out there parting out his 69 Mustang and he had some seats and other paraphernalia I wanted to look at. We ended up getting the seats and a few other parts that we need.
As you can see, the seats needed a little TLC, but after cleaning they look at lot better.
I’ll probably still re-upholster them since what’s there is tired and serviceable at best. But, I now have the proper seats for a pony car and I couldn’t be happier.
